It seems strange to do an oil change when working on the AC. Do you know what viscosity the dealer put in? Maybe it's a different one than you have been using, probably thinner, and it's getting by the o-rings. I would do a full change with your usual oil, if you can't find out if the dealer put in thinner viscosity oil.
